About the TIHMC Start-Up Support Programme 2026

The Innovation Hub Management Company (TIHMC), in partnership with the Department of Science and Innovation (DSI) through the Strategic Industrial Bio-innovation Partnership (SIIP), is calling for proposals for the TIHMC Start-Up Support Programme 2026.

This initiative seeks to increase access to finance for innovative, knowledge-based small, micro and medium enterprises (SMMEs) and projects, especially those operating in the bio-innovation sector. The programme supports innovation-driven ventures working on solutions that can contribute to economic growth and technological advancement.

Funding and Support Details

Through the TIHMC Start-Up Support Programme 2026, selected applicants will receive financial assistance to help scale their innovations and business operations.

  • Funding Amount: R51,000 to R300,000 per project per year
  • Duration: Up to three years of support based on project performance and need

Applicants are required to clearly outline their funding needs for the next three years, indicating if Year 1 exceeds R300,000. Funding is designed to cover areas such as:

  • Product development and testing
  • Demonstrations and pilot implementations
  • Business development and support activities

Who Can Apply

The funding is open to:

  • Companies currently incubated at TIHMC, and
  • Companies interested in joining TIHMC’s incubation programme

This makes the TIHMC Start-Up Support Programme 2026 an ideal opportunity for innovation-focused entrepreneurs seeking incubation and funding support.

Application Requirements

Applicants are required to submit comprehensive proposals that address the following key areas:

  1. Business Description:
    Provide an overview of your business, highlighting the value proposition, the problem you aim to solve, and how your product or service stands out from existing solutions.
  2. Project Novelty:
    Clearly explain what makes your project unique or innovative in the market.
  3. Market Analysis:
    Include details about your market size, competitors, target market, potential barriers, and overall market strategy.
  4. Target Customers:
    Describe your key customers or beneficiaries, including how your solution meets their needs.
  5. Budget and Financials:
    Present a clear and realistic three-year cash flow projection, breaking down how the requested funds will be used.
  6. Team Background:
    Outline the skills, experience, and capabilities of your team to execute the project successfully.
  7. Contact Details:
    Include names, email addresses, phone numbers, and postal address for the main contact person(s).
